Understanding Robot Mops
Robot mops are autonomous machines that clean floors by making use of a mix of sensors, cams, and mopping innovation. robot vacuum and mop are programmed to browse spaces effectively while keeping a tidy environment. Many designs use a dual-functionality, cleaning both dry and wet surfaces, therefore making them flexible appliances for different floor types.
Secret Features of Robot Mops
To value the developments in robot mop innovation, it's necessary to comprehend the crucial functions that distinguish them from traditional cleaning methods:
- Automated Navigation: Most robot mops are geared up with advanced sensors that assist them map the layout of a room, preventing barriers and avoiding falls.
- Numerous Cleaning Modes: Many models permit users to select various cleaning modes depending upon the level of dirt and kind of floor covering (e.g., hardwood, tile).
- Setting up Options: Users can arrange cleaning sessions even when they are not at home, ensuring a regularly clean living area.
- Smart Connectivity: Some devices connect to mobile phone apps or clever home systems, enabling push-button control and monitoring.
- Self-Emptying: Premium models can clear their unclean water tank instantly, decreasing maintenance for users.

Aspects to Consider When Purchasing a Robot Mop
When contemplating which robot mop to buy, potential purchasers ought to think about numerous key aspects to guarantee they purchase the most ideal model for their needs:
- Floor Type: Consider the surface area materials in your home. Some models work better on particular surfaces while using minimal efficacy on others.
- Battery Life: The period a robot mop runs on one charge will affect how large of a location it can clean.
- Water Capacity: Look for models with larger water tanks for more extended cleaning sessions without regular refills.
- Sound Level: Some units run silently, which can be important for homes with animals or kids.
- Upkeep Requirements: Understand what routine upkeep jobs are needed and how simple it will be to perform them.
Popular Robot Mop Brands in the UK
As the market broadens, various brands have actually established themselves as leaders in the robot mop classification. Significant brands include:
- iRobot: Known for the Roomba series, they also provide the Braava line particularly for mopping.
- Roborock: Offers innovative styles with strong suction and mopping abilities, and outstanding app connectivity.
- Ecovacs: Features designs with strong wet cleaning abilities and smart home combination.
- Shark: While understood for its vacuum, Shark has actually entered the robotic space with user-friendly mop designs offering versatile functions.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ION
1. Are robot mop s ideal for all floor types?A lot of robot mops are developed to work well on difficult floors such as wood, tile, and laminate. However, it's necessary to check the maker's specs to ensure compatibility.
2. How often should I use my robot mop?This depends on the level of foot traffic and mess in your home. For hectic households, everyday operation may be advantageous, while less hectic environments may need just weekly cleans up.
3. Can I manage my robot mop with a mobile phone?Lots of modern robot mops come equipped with wise connection features, permitting users to control and schedule cleaning through a smart device app.
4. What upkeep do robot mops need?Regular maintenance includes emptying the water tank, cleaning filters, and guaranteeing sensing units are complimentary from particles. Refer to the item manual for specific standards.
5. Do robot mops replace conventional mopping totally?While robot mops are effective for light cleaning and upkeep, they may not entirely replace traditional mopping for deep cleans in larger or heavily stained locations.
